Our reporter and his blonde companion sit watching football at Bazz with Cassandra Lynn Scerbo, Poindexter Del Crunchy, and the Man In The Hat.
Reporter: "So, Wiz, the name 'Hour Glass Fitness' is back in the FCBA. What do you think about that?"
Man In The Hat: "Cassandra Lynn, please remind Smackeroo about the history of Hour Glass Fitness..."
Cassie: "AS you may recall, Hour Glass was an independent stable when we got to the FCBA in 2010, and it's two fighters were Britney and Shakira."
Pointy: "And, as I recall, management there became pretty shaky..."
Man In The Hat: "It did, due to no fault of its own. So, we stepped in and kept the stable alive."
Tess: "Eventually, you bought it out, correct?"
Man In The Hat: "Correct. The management there was unable to take the stable back from us, so the choices were for us to buy it out or for it to collapse, which would have left Brit and Shakira out in the cold. So, we bought it out and Hour Glass stopped operating as an independent stable."
Reporter: "So...how did this happen? How did Hour Glass rise from the dead, so to speak?"
Man In The Hat: "Simple. We owned the rights to the name. We got a call asking us if we'd sell, as a new stable wanted to use it. I declined to sell, because WE were not the ones who MADE the Hour Glass name. We just took over after the management that did that left. So, instead, we just gave the name to the new group. Because, we're very happy to see 'Hour Glass Fitness' in the FCBA again."
Reporter: "You GAVE the name away?"
Cassie: "Smackey, do you know how much money Uncle Wiz and Front Street have?"
Pointy: "Let me clue you in, lad. It's a LOT."
Tess (smiling): "We ARE pretty well funded. But, Wiz, what do you think of the new Hour Glass roster?"
Man In The Hat: "VERY interesting. Lots of fighters there who can be successful. We're looking forward to having them in the FCBA and to doing business with them. Now. Let's watch some ball, shall we?"
